我来自不同的开发背景,拥有很少的jQuery和/或shieldUI知识。有人能很快解释一下如何删除/销毁shieldUI组件或小部件吗?我没有看到任何特殊的小部件方法,因此我假设这是用jQuery完成的。所谓销毁,我指的是删除所有的东西(包括)标记。
此外,在调用hide()时,小部件发生了什么?我看到标记在某种程度上被剥离(删除),但是一些包装仍然存在。用相同的"id“调用另一个小部件设置安全吗?它会被覆盖吗?它会导致物体或物体吗?
如你所见,我错过了一些非常基本的“它是如何工作的”。我是一个快速的学习者,所以请,只有几个基本的指点就行了。谢谢您:)
编辑:在" swidget ()"...what下找到破坏小部件的方法是swidget吗?
发布于 2016-11-18 08:10:43
swidget()提供对组件实例的引用,通过该实例可以访问方法和属性,如height、width、refresh()、destroy()等。
此外,关于眼前的问题,关于破坏方法和方法,想法是,每当您需要刷新组件上的某些数据时,您可以重新创建它,而不是调用诸如重新绑定之类的方法。下面的演示演示了这一点:http://demos.shieldui.com/web/rangebar-chart/related-charts
https://stackoverflow.com/questions/40656896
复制相似问题